The second episode of Uzumaki premiered on October 6, 2024, further delving into the unsettling spiral curse by adapting elements from four chapters, intertwining scenes from the previous episode. This installment narrated the poignant tale of two high schoolers whose budding romance was obstructed by their parents’ warring ideals, yet fate brought them back together through the spiral.

In this episode, Kirie’s bond with the spiral curse intensifies as her hair begins to take on spiral forms. The narrative also follows Katayama, whose condition exacerbates, and his body undergoes a shocking transformation into that of a snail. Additionally, viewers catch a glimpse into the life of Kirie’s partner, Mitsuru Yamaguchi, alongside the troubling mystery surrounding the Kurouzu Black Lighthouse.

Uzumaki Episode 2 – The Love Saga of Kazunori and Yoriko

This episode of Uzumaki showcased the heart-wrenching story of high school sweethearts Kazunori and Yoriko, who were confined to a shed grappling with the fallout of their parents’ discord that prohibited their relationship from flourishing. Their discomfort increased when they witnessed two snakes intertwined, emerging from a crevice in the shed.

As events unfold, Kazunori faces a brutal confrontation with Yoriko’s parents who disapprove of his closeness to their daughter. Fortunately, Kirie intervenes just in time to rescue him. Kazunori expresses despair over their parents’ ‘twisted’ views and shares thoughts of fleeing Kurouzu Village in pursuit of their love.

In a gripping climax, their attempt to escape is thwarted by their parents. Yet, with Kirie and Shuichi’s assistance, the couple reaches the beach. Faced with hopelessness, Kazunori instructs Yoriko to coil her body around his. United in their spiral embrace, they dive into the sea, symbolizing their ultimate escape.

Uzumaki Episode 2 – Kirie’s Spiral Hair and Her Loyal Admirer

When Kirie goes to a salon, an attempt to cut her spiraling hair results in the barber being attacked instead. As time progresses, Kirie’s hair grows uncontrollably, and Kyoko appears with a similar style, insisting she wouldn’t be overshadowed by Kirie.

In an unsettling turn of events, Kyoko attempts to choke their main character; however, Shuichi jumps in to cut Kirie’s hair, restoring her to her prior state while Kyoko’s hair drains her life force.

Another subplot involves Mitsuru Yamaguchi, who has been obsessively pursuing Kirie. As Kirie’s hair spirals to astonishing heights, he attempts to win her over with an extravagant gift. Kirie rebuffs his advances, reiterating her commitment to her boyfriend, and insists on not opening the gift he left.

To prove his affections, Mitsuru steps into the path of an oncoming vehicle, proclaiming that love would protect him. Tragically, he is struck, leading to his gift revealing a clown when it springs open.

Uzumaki Episode 2 – Katayama’s Transformation and the Black Lighthouse

By this episode, Katayama, who was already succumbing to the spiral curse in the first episode, is visibly metamorphosing into a snail, his back forming into a spiral. In a shocking scene, Katayama ascends the school building as he begins his transformation, witnessed by his classmates before he’s confined to a cage outside the school.

The boy who had bullied him, Tsumaru, inadvertently catches the curse after touching Katayama, and they both engage in snail mating rituals, resulting in egg-laying. Yokota-sensei, their homeroom teacher, attempts to thwart the curse’s spread by smashing the eggs, only for his transformation into a snail to occur the next day.

Following the death of Shuichi’s father, the Kurouzu Black Lighthouse mysteriously begins to emit light at dusk, despite its long-standing shutdown. Intrigued, Kirie’s brother and several classmates investigate the lighthouse with her. As they ascend its spiraled stairwell, they become ensnared by the curse as well.

Upon reaching the top, Kirie encounters several dead bodies, including that of her brother. As the sun sets, she frantically urges her brother and his friends to flee before the lighthouse activates. Tragically, as they make their descent, light erupts from the lighthouse, engulfing them as one boy tumbles on the stairs and Kirie is unable to save him.

Conclusion

The episode concludes with a chilling moment as Mitsuru emerges from his grave, indicating the upcoming narrative will focus on the chapter titled “Jack-In-The-Box,”spotlighting Mitsuru’s story. Additionally, episode 2 bypassed chapter 4, hinting that its content may be integrated into the next episode.
